Understanding Bridging Finance
Bridging finance is a short-term loan used to cover immediate cash flow needs until long-term financing can be arranged. This form of financing is particularly beneficial for property developers who require quick access to funds to capitalize on time-sensitive opportunities. By acting swiftly, developers can secure prime properties, initiate construction, or undertake renovations, thereby accelerating the project’s timeline and potential returns.
Development Finance: Fueling Construction Projects
Development finance offers a more structured approach for financing new construction or significant renovation projects. This type of loan is designed to provide funds needed throughout various stages of a development project, ensuring that property developers can efficiently manage costs, from land acquisition to final completion. Investors and developers alike can benefit from development finance, as it allows them to spread out risk and manage capital more effectively.
Portfolio Loans for Property Investors
Property investors frequently aim to diversify their investments by acquiring multiple properties. Portfolio loans are tailored to these investors, providing them the flexibility to finance multiple properties under a single loan agreement. This approach simplifies the management of multiple mortgages, reduces administrative overheads, and often results in more favorable terms than handling each loan separately.
